It's easier to stay disciplined when your plan is layed out in advance. Therefore, consider establishing a weekly or monthly ride schedule and keeping it in a prominent place for motivation (on the refrigerator or on an office file cabinet).
Track Your Training Logging your training is an excellent motivator, too. It's rewarding to look back and see how much you've accomplished. It also fuels your desire to do more. All that's required is a notebook. For each ride, jot the date, distance, time and a brief description of the ride. Also include any details you feel like tracking such as the weather or the people with whom you rode. Details like these will make the ride come alive when you're reviewing your workouts later.
Data Details You can also enter specifics such as your resting morning heart rate, your mood, your average speed, your body weight, any foods you tried on the ride, and even new bike equipment. The data can be as detailed or specific as you like. The more detailed it is, though, the easier it will be to interpret the data to determine why you felt good or bad on a given day.
Wheel Meals Be sure to follow a sensible diet along with your riding regimen, too. Eating smaller meals more frequently throughout the day will keep your energy levels high and your metabolism going strong. Many cyclists find that snacking on energy bars is a great way to get a boost during the day. And they always drink plenty of water to stay hydrated.
Buddy System Don't rush fitness gains either. Let your body gradually get in shape. And keep it fun. The more fun you have, the more likely it is that you'll achieve your goals. Finding a partner or two with similar abilities and goals can be a big help in enjoying your rides. And committing to ride with someone else serves as a strong motivation.
